Chapter 1C

The reason that earthling man has not yet found the place nonexistent is because of its invisible existence through a parallel universe. In fact, the place non-existent is situated on the exact same axis as earth, circling in the exact same path around the sun as earth, just millions of years before earth’s existence. This is why it is inaccessible by man through any space ships or rockets; only through the non-existent portal or a time transporter can it be accessed. The portal is only accessible at non-existent time applied is the following formula: NE time × 33(………) In other words it is only by complete chance that you will ever be at the portal at the right time.

Chapter 1B

To understand the concept of non-existence, the concept of existence must first be understood. On the third planet from the sun, the place called “earth”, the planet where the human life forms are indigenous, these life forms feel that they dominate the universe and therefore try to control the human knowledge. The universe in parallel to earth is not known of by man and therefore even the possibility of its existence is ruled out. So even though in the eyes of man the place does not exist, it is still present in the universe and therefore does exist, but not officially.

Chapter One

I cannot tell you what my real name is but let’s just call me Jeremiah Tobias Hansley, for the sake of simplicity. In actual fact, the book you are reading has not yet been written and the words I am saying have never been uttered. The people you read about are not real nor do any of the places exist. Therefore, if these people, who are not real, interact in places that do not exist, nothing is happening. But then nothing is something too, isn’t it? And if I am going to be in a non-existent place, I will be nowhere. But then nowhere is somewhere too, isn’t it? Therefore, I, Jeremiah Tobias Hansley, who am not Jeremiah Tobias Hansley, will be doing nothing in nowhere and I’m taking you with me in this book that has not yet been written with the words I am saying that have never been uttered.
